Qt 使用QMovie加載gif圖片實現動態等待窗口
有時候要進行某項后台處理,但后台處理時間很長,需要提示用戶等待,不妨做一個動態等待窗口。具體實現過程如下: 1 自定義窗口類DlgWait (1) 在資源中添加動態的gif圖片,記住它的大小。 我添加的是一個“loading.gif”圖片,大小是100x100,如下: (2)添加一個 ...
新建基於Widget的應用程序,在ui的窗口中添加QLabel,對象名label,調整整個窗口大小。 准備loading.gif圖片 Widget.cpp include widget.h include ui widget.h include lt QMovie gt include lt QDesktopWidget gt Widget::Widget QWidget parent : QWi ...
2019-05-05 10:57 0 1455 推薦指數:
有時候要進行某項后台處理,但后台處理時間很長,需要提示用戶等待,不妨做一個動態等待窗口。具體實現過程如下: 1 自定義窗口類DlgWait (1) 在資源中添加動態的gif圖片,記住它的大小。 我添加的是一個“loading.gif”圖片,大小是100x100,如下: (2)添加一個 ...
效果如下: ...
QLabel加載圖片 ...
首先先加載動畫, 然后將加載好的動畫放到組件上做顯示gitanim.py ...
在ui界面添加Qlabel控件,在QLabel中使用QMovie播放gif。 gif圖片在release下不顯示問題: 在Qt的目錄下有plugins/imageformats這樣一個目錄,里面有qgif.dll,qjpeg4.dll等動態鏈接庫,當在安裝過QT的機器 ...
精心搜集的網頁素材,包括:Loading GIF動畫,"正在加載中"小圖片,"請等待"小圖標等,歡迎您的下載。 提示:點擊鼠標右鍵,選擇”圖片另存為“即可輕松保存圖片到你的計算機。 ...